Output 5421848607ae5cb35f57c61addd8c8c04afd3596319f9340adf4d675e6a25018:0

value
75643790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ba215ba854f168b5c29cd94ee7d5c64a9c154a8e OP_EQUAL
address
3JfBZysGLCtbfuzHy2TEuYXKLHecF6SAUy
transaction
5421848607ae5cb35f57c61addd8c8c04afd3596319f9340adf4d675e6a25018
spent
true